WebMar 12, 2024 · Crankbaits are also staples for spring bass fishing. Try a super-shallow running version in extreme shallows, and a slightly deep running version in 3 to 6 feet of water. Don’t burn the retrieve early in the season, and vary retrieve speeds. Pausing the lure occasionally is very effective. In lakes with crayfish populations, try crankbaits ... But the learning curve can be shortened by understanding some of the … WebMar 14, 2024 · Bottom Bouncing. Bottom bouncing is one of the most common river fishing tips. In this one, you use a Carolina Rig to bottom bounce live bait and lure in fish. It can also be a good technique if you plan to catch smallmouth bass around drop-offs in the river bottom or ledges near deeper channels.

As a beginner fisherman, it’s important to take care of the fish you’ve worked so hard to catch. Respect your catch by practicing safe release techniques that ensure the fish can swim away unharmed after you’ve admired it.
